Fence requirements in Marana are established under Land Development Code Title 17. In standard residential zones, fences may be up to 6 feet in rear and side yards and 3 feet in front yards. The code requires that all screen walls enclosing individual side and rear lots in subdivisions be uniform throughout the development and incorporate color, contrasting materials, or design elements. Uncolored grey concrete block is specifically prohibited for perimeter walls. View fencing using wrought iron or similar open materials is required in certain locations backing onto washes, natural open space, or common areas to preserve desert views and wildlife corridors. Corner lots and lots adjacent to arterial streets may have additional visibility triangle requirements that limit fence height near intersections. Pool barriers must comply with ARS 36-1681, requiring a minimum 5-foot barrier height, self-closing and self-latching gates with the latch at 54 inches minimum, and no more than 4-inch gaps. Marana Building Safety does not require a separate fence permit for standard residential fences under 6 feet that do not require a footing, but HOA architectural approval is required in all master-planned communities before installation.
